Bio excerpt from
www.anahidsofianstudio.com

Originally trained in ballet and modem dance, she has been involved in the middle eastern field for over thirty years and has excelled in many areas - as performer, choreographer, teacher and producer. Self-trained by observing and working with the Turkish, Greek and Arabic dancers in New York's famous "Greektown" nightclubs of the Sixties, Ms Sofian was one of the pioneers in taking oriental dance out of the nightclub milieu and onto the concert stage. She has performed both as soloist and with her company in a wide range of settings including the Museum of Modem Art sculpture garden, the United Nations, the Unis Theatre on Broadway the original Dick Cavett TV Show, and Carnegie Hall, and was the first oriental dancer to be accepted into the prestigious New York Dance Festival at the Delacorte Theatre in Central Park.

          I am pleased to have crawled to the computer this morning to tell you how Anahid KICKED OUR ASSES in a workshop hosted by Gypsy Caravan Enterprises this past Sunday in NJ.
          Anahid is the MASTER of floor work...she started with a complete warm up...the kind where ALL my muscles were, good, warm, stretched and ready for action!
          Anahid talked extensively about balance and core muscles used to create an effective way to and from the floor, back bends in 4 different positions and, finally, balancing (in my case a sword, others opted to balance cane).
          I can barely walk and I have been doing floor work in my shows for quite some time...lol...Anahid had me using those muscles I didn't even know I HAD...
          But...she also moved the technique of my dancing ahead by leaps, bounds and backbends...
          If you EVER have the opportunity...take her classes...workshops...anything...she's amazing!
